CV58 GKP is a 2008 Honda Civic in Black with a 2,204c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 19 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 78.9%.
Across all 2008 Honda Civic models, the average MOT pass rate is 74.7% with a typical mileage of 78,524 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Honda Civic f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 307,913 recorded failures. If you're considering buying CV58 GKP,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Honda Civic typically stays on UK roads for around 34 years. At 18 years old, this Honda Civic is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
